Output 58e521e8232f915d89cbcf5fc7c1a6314f3ee642f2f6c190c036b310378af15e:0

value
2428326
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3111779d57803fcdc0fe1155ecd7c5ab6bb27d1 OP_EQUAL
address
3Lw2ya9UVKU93R1EeWPJQfnLKCAdqnXamY
transaction
58e521e8232f915d89cbcf5fc7c1a6314f3ee642f2f6c190c036b310378af15e
spent
true